Frequently Asked Questions About Running Tracks

How much does a running track cost?

A new 400-meter running track costs $200,000–$1,000,000+ depending on the surface type, site preparation, and amenities. Resurfacing an existing track costs $100,000–$400,000. Smaller recreational tracks cost proportionally less.

What surface types are available for running tracks?

Polyurethane (like Mondo) is used at the Olympic level. Latex rubber surfaces are durable and cost-effective. Asphalt with rubber coating is the most affordable option. Each has different performance and maintenance characteristics.

How long does track construction take?

New running track construction takes 3–6 months including site preparation, base construction, and surface installation. Resurfacing takes 4–8 weeks. Weather windows are critical for proper curing.

How often should a track be resurfaced?

Running tracks should be resurfaced every 8–15 years depending on the surface type, usage levels, and maintenance. Regular cleaning and minor repairs can extend the life significantly.
